Yoga is a classical Indian discipline documented in Patanjali's Yoga Sutras (~200 BCE). Its traditional eight-limb framework includes yamas, niyamas, asana, pranayama, pratyahara, dharana, dhyana and samadhi — far broader than just postures.
Modern yoga is recognised by India's Ministry of AYUSH and supported by 100+ RCTs and Cochrane reviews for conditions like chronic low back pain, stress, mild depression and hypertension. We honour the classical tradition while applying modern evidence & safety standards.

Critical Safety Section · Joint, Spine & Eye
This is the most important safety issue in modern yoga teaching. Specific poses and breath practices can worsen specific conditions if done without modification.
| Condition | Contraindicated Practices | Why It Matters | Safe Alternatives |
|---|---|---|---|
| Glaucoma / recent eye surgery | All inversions (Shirsasana, Sarvangasana, Halasana) | Raises intraocular pressure | Legs-up-wall lite, restorative supine practice |
| Detached retina / high myopia | All inversions, intense Kapalbhati | Strain risk on retina | Forward folds with head supported only |
| Cervical spondylosis / disc | Shirsasana, Sarvangasana, deep neck rolls | Cervical compression risk | Half shoulderstand with chair, gentle Setu Bandhasana |
| Lumbar disc / sciatica (active) | Deep forward folds (Paschimottanasana), forced twists | Disc compression / nerve impingement | Supine knee-to-chest, gentle Cat-Cow, Apanasana |
| Severe osteoporosis | Deep forward folds, intense twists, jumping vinyasa | Vertebral compression fracture risk | Standing balance work, gentle backbends only |
| Knee injury / acute osteoarthritis | Forced lotus (Padmasana), deep squats (Malasana) | Knee ligament & cartilage stress | Cross-legged sitting with props, chair adaptations |
| Wrist injury / carpal tunnel | Repetitive Chaturanga, long planks | Wrist overload & tendinopathy | Forearm-supported variations, dolphin pose |
| Uncontrolled hypertension | All inversions, breath retention pranayama | BP spike during inversion | Anulom-Vilom no retention, gentle restorative |
| Vertigo / inner ear | Quick position changes, inversions | Triggers vertigo episodes | Slow ground-based practice, slow transitions |
| Pregnancy (any trimester) | Inversions, deep twists, prone poses (after T1), Bhastrika | Trimester-specific risks | Prenatal-specific sequence with gynaec clearance |
| Recent surgery (last 12 weeks) | Any vigorous practice, twists, inversions | Tissue healing time | Wait for surgeon clearance, then gentle restorative |
| Active sciatica flare | Forced forward folds, pigeon pose, deep hip openers | Aggravates nerve pain | Supine gentle hip work, modified poses |

Glossary · Yoga Terms
A simple glossary of Sanskrit yoga terms — most come from Patanjali's Yoga Sutras and classical texts.
Sage who systematised classical yoga in the Yoga Sutras (~200 BCE) — foundational text.
Aphorism — terse Sanskrit verses; 196 sutras in Patanjali's text.
"Eight limbs" — Patanjali's framework. Also the name of K. Pattabhi Jois's dynamic style.
Physical postures — third limb of Ashtanga. What most people call "yoga".
Breath regulation — fourth limb. Includes Anulom-Vilom, Bhramari, Kapalbhati, Ujjayi.
Withdrawal of senses — fifth limb. Turning attention inward.
Concentration — sixth limb. Single-pointed focus.
Meditation — seventh limb. Sustained absorbed attention.
Absorption — eighth limb. Final state of complete oneness.
Energy "locks" — Mula, Uddiyana, Jalandhara. Used in advanced pranayama.
Symbolic hand or body gestures — used in meditation & pranayama.
"Movement with breath" — synchronised flow connecting asanas in sequence.
